snipy.dev

A platform you can build on

A REST API with 18-scope keys, 20 webhook events, SDKs, a CLI, and a non-executing playground — so Snipy fits the systems you already run.

REST API & SDKs

Create and read links, QR, pages, shop, vault, pass, and forms with 18 least-privilege scopes. Node, Python, and cURL SDKs, a CLI, and a non-executing playground.

Webhooks & event catalog

Subscribe an HTTPS endpoint to any of 20 Signal events — link.clicked, qr.scanned, purchase.completed, and more. Every payload is signed, with a full delivery log.

Reference, playground & status

An OpenAPI reference, a request playground that previews sample responses, and a public status page with latency and incident history.

Playground

Try the API — nothing executes

Pick an endpoint to see the exact request and a sample signed response. It's a safe preview — no calls leave your browser.

Scope: links:readList short links
Request
curl -X GET https://api.snipy.dev/v1/links \
  -H "Authorization: Bearer snipy_live_..."
A few of the 18 scopes
links:readlinks:writeshop:readpages:readwebhooks:write
Webhooks

20 signed events, one catalog

Subscribe an HTTPS endpoint to any event. Every payload is signed, retried on failure, and visible in a full delivery log.

  • link.clicked

    A short link was visited.

  • link.blocked

    A click was blocked (bot, rule, or limit).

  • link.splash_viewed

    An interstitial splash was shown before redirect.

  • qr.scanned

    A QR code was scanned.

  • bio.viewed

    A bio page was opened.

  • bio_block.clicked

    A block on a bio page was clicked.

  • page.viewed

    A Snipy Page was viewed.

  • form.submitted

    A form received a submission.

  • file.viewed

    A vault file delivery page was viewed.

  • file.downloaded

    A vault file was downloaded.

  • product.viewed

    A shop product was viewed.

  • checkout.started

    A checkout session began.

  • purchase.completed

    A purchase succeeded.

  • entitlement.created

    Access was granted to a buyer.

  • pass.activated

    A membership pass was activated.

  • shop.viewed

    A storefront was viewed.

  • campaign.converted

    A campaign-attributed conversion occurred.

  • domain.routed

    Traffic was routed through a domain.

  • email.captured

    An email was captured via splash or form.

  • automation.triggered

    An automation run was triggered.

Ecosystem

Connect the tools you already run

Native integrations and an open API — plus apps the community has built on Snipy.

ZapierAutomation

Trigger Zaps on any Snipy event — clicks, scans, and sales.

MakeAutomation

Build visual scenarios from Snipy webhooks.

SlackNotifications

Post sales and milestones to a channel in real time.

HubSpotCRM

Sync buyers and subscribers into your pipeline.

SupabaseData

Stream events into your own Postgres for custom analytics.

StripePayments

Direct payouts via Stripe Connect — the commerce backbone.

WordPressWeb

Embed bio blocks, products, and forms on any site.

NotionDocs

Log campaigns and drops to a Notion database.

Built with Snipy

LaunchKit

A drop-scheduling app built entirely on the Snipy API.

ScanGrid

Bulk QR generation for retail, powered by Snipy QR.

CreatorOps

An agency dashboard aggregating Snipy Intelligence across clients.